About Gonda District Postal Services
Gonda is a district in Uttar Pradesh with 34 unique postal codes. The district is served by multiple post offices under the India Post network. Each pincode in Gonda uniquely identifies a delivery area, ensuring accurate mail sorting and delivery. Whether you are sending domestic mail or receiving courier deliveries, using the correct pincode is essential for timely delivery in Gonda, Uttar Pradesh.
The postal infrastructure in Gonda includes Head Post Offices (H.O), Sub Post Offices (S.O), and Branch Post Offices (B.O). Head Post Offices coordinate postal operations for the entire area, Sub Post Offices handle mail for specific localities, and Branch Post Offices serve smaller villages and remote areas. Together, these offices ensure comprehensive mail coverage across all 34 pincode areas in the district.
Apart from mail delivery, post offices in Gonda provide financial services such as savings accounts, recurring deposits, fixed deposits, money orders, and various government savings schemes. India Post Payments Bank (IPPB) services may also be available at select post offices in the district, offering modern banking facilities to residents.
